Bill Name: HF0802

HF 802 THIRD ENGROSSMENT

Article 1 General Assistance Medical
Care

Section 1. Mental health urgent care and psychiatric consultation
services included in re-design of behavioral health hospitals and Anoka-Metro
Regional Treatment Center, and terms defined.

Section 2. Payments date
changed.

Section 3. Quarterly payment adjustment provisions
modified.

Section 4. Prior authorization of drugs exemption
provided.

Section 5. Antipsychotic and attention deficit disorder and
attention deficit hyperactivity disorder medications regulations provided for
pediatric patients.

Section 6. Refusal of care to general assistance medical
care patients prohibited by hospitals or providers in a coordinated care
delivery system.

Section 7. Scope date of medical assistance
extended.

Section 8. Hennepin County and Ramsey County intergovernmental
transfers provisions modified, and medical assistance capitation payments
provisions modified.

Section 9. Federal approval required to expand
definition of eligible nonstate government hospitals in intergovernmental
transfers program, and inpatient hospital payments provisions
modified.

Section 10. Ombudsperson designation required to advocate for
persons enrolled in a coordinated care delivery system.

Section 11. General
assistance medical care prescription drug eligibility provisions
modified.

Section 12. General assistance medical care eligibility provisions
modified, ineligible groups defined, enrollment procedures described, services
described, payment rates and contracts modified, coordinated care delivery
system hospitals contract provisions and requirements provided, rate set,
temporary uncompensated care pool established, prescription drug pool
established, and assistance for veterans provided.

Section 13. Effective
date of coverage modified.

Section 14. Renewal of eligibility provisions
modified.

Section 15. General assistance medical care retroactive coverage
provisions modified.

Section 16. Marriage license fee disposition provisions
modified.

Section 17. Drug rebate program administration continued for
general assistance medical care eligible persons.

Section 18. Transitional
MinnesotaCare phaseout provisions modified.

Section 19. Certain Minnesota
statutes edited to remove references to the general assistance medical care
program.

Section 20. Statutes repealed.
